About the Role
As a Physiotherapist at BridgePoint Allied Care, you will play a key role in helping patients achieve long-term health outcomes. You will work closely with General Practitioners and other allied health professionals to deliver holistic, patient-centered care.
Key Responsibilities
- Conduct assessments and provide tailored physiotherapy treatments.
- Develop and implement individualized rehabilitation programs.
- A combination of manual therapy and home exercise programs should be used to support patient recovery.
- Maintain accurate clinical records in line with ethical and professional standards.
- Empower patients with education and self-management strategies to optimize health outcomes.
- Communicate with other healthcare professionals and the GP to ensure integrated care.
- Write professional and detailed treatment letters
About You
We are looking for a passionate and experienced Physiotherapist who values patient care and has strong clinical reasoning and interpersonal skills.
Essential Requirements:
- AHPRA registration as a Physiotherapist.
- SIRA Work Cover / CTP certification.
- Ability to work independently while contributing to the allied health care clinic team
- A patient-focused approach with the ability to build rapport easily.
- A commitment to evidence-based treatment and ongoing professional development.
- 2 years of clinical experience and ability to work autonomously
